About Katia Liburdi

Katia Liburdi is a scholar working on Food Science, Biochemistry, Biotechnology, Plant Science and Biomaterials, having authored 45 papers that have together received 1.1k indexed citations. Recurring topics across this work include Pineapple and bromelain studies (14 papers), Fermentation and Sensory Analysis (12 papers), Phytochemicals and Antioxidant Activities (6 papers), Horticultural and Viticultural Research (6 papers), Enzyme Catalysis and Immobilization (5 papers), Protein Hydrolysis and Bioactive Peptides (5 papers), Enzyme Production and Characterization (4 papers) and Postharvest Quality and Shelf Life Management (3 papers). The work is most often cited by research in Food Science (424 citations), Biotechnology (202 citations), Biochemistry (126 citations), Biomaterials (157 citations) and Tourism, Leisure and Hospitality Management (13 citations). Katia Liburdi has collaborated with scholars based in Italy, France and Switzerland. Frequent co-authors include Marco Esti, Ilaria Benucci, Claudio Lombardelli, Martina Cerreti, Anna Maria Vittoria Garzillo, Francesca Nanni, Ilaria Cacciotti, Sara Marinari, Fabio Salvatore Palumbo and S. Grego. Their work appears in journals such as LWT, Food Chemistry, Food Hydrocolloids, Soil and Tillage Research and Australian Journal of Grape and Wine Research.
